Nineteen patients with colorectal adenocarcinoma, three with cholangiocarcinoma, two with hepatocellular carcinoma, and one with carcinoid were treated with hepatic artery infusion chemotherapy. An implantable pump system was used to deliver floxuridine (FUdR), starting at 400 mg for 2 weeks with 2 weeks of rest. Eleven of 15 (73%) measurable patients with colorectal carcinoma responded. Of 6 complete responses, 4 were documented by laparotomy, including 1 with cholangiocarcinoma. Toxicity included dyspepsia and elevated liver function tests in all patients, gastric ulcer in 2, cholecystitis in 2, and sclerosing cholangitis in 3. Overall median survival for the colon cancer patients has not been reached at 16 months. Regional disease was controlled in the majority of patients treated with this regimen with acceptable toxicity and good quality of life.

Drug development is needed to improve chemotherapy of patients with locally advanced or metastatic colon carcinoma, who otherwise have an unfavorable prognosis. DNA topoisomerase I, a nuclear enzyme important for solving topological problems arising during DNA replication and for other cellular functions, has been identified as a principal target of a plant alkaloid 20(S)-camptothecin. Significantly increased concentrations of this enzyme, compared to that in normal colonic mucosa, were found in advanced stages of human colon adenocarcinoma and in xenografts of colon cancer carried by immunodeficient mice. Several synthetic analogs of camptothecin, selected by tests with the purified enzyme and tissue-culture screens, were evaluated in the xenograft model. Unlike other anticancer drugs tested, 20(RS)-9-amino-camptothecin (9-AC) induced disease-free remissions. The overall drug toxicity was low and allowed for repeated courses of treatment.

Eighteen patients underwent gastrocolic resection for cancer. Thirteen had primary gastric cancer and 5 had primary colon cancer (two of these 5 patients had local-regional recurrence after right hemicolectomy). Twelve resections were curative and 6 palliative. Twelve patients had more than 2 organs resected. Involvement of adjacent tissues or organs was present in 15 patients (11/13 gastric cancer and 4/5 colon cancer: 83%). All patients had immediate colonic anastomosis. The mean duration of postoperative stay was 22 +/- 8 days (SD). Mortality was 5.6% (1/18). Seven patients had post-operative complications (41%; 7/17); 3 of these 7 patients had anastomotic leakage (one colonic and two pancreatic fistulae; 3/17: 17.6%); the mean duration of postoperative stay for these three patients was 27 +/- 4 jours, (p less than 0.004). One colonic fistula complicated the 18 colonic anastomoses (5.5%). There was no reoperation in this series. The estimated 2-year survival for the entire group was 20%. The median survival was 9.5 mois; the median survival was 13.5 months after curative resections and 5 months after palliative procedure (p less than 0.01). The median survival was 8 months for gastric adenocarcinoma and 36 months for colon adenocarcinoma (p less than 0.05). Despite the poor results in gastric cancer extending to adjacent organs, complete excision is still recommended whenever feasible. Complete excision of advanced colon cancer may lead to prolonged disease-free survival depending on the lymph node status. With an acceptably low mortality, resection remains a better procedure than palliative diversion or exclusion for these advanced tumours.

Individuals from kindred with cancer family syndrome (CFS) have an increased genetic risk for the development of adenocarcinoma of the colon as well as of several other organs. Previous studies have suggested that this high occurrence of adenocarcinoma in this as in other hereditary neoplastic syndromes may be correlated to an underlying abnormality in immunological tumor surveillance. In attempt to define a marker that might identify individuals within CFS kindred at risk of developing cancer, we determined natural killer (NK) cell number and NK cell function in affected and healthy members of a CFS family. We studied 13 cancer-affected patients, 20 unaffected but "at-risk" subjects, 20 healthy subjects and 26 normal individuals matched to the patients with colon cancer on the basis of sex and age. We determined the number of NK cells and their function concurrently, using a monoclonal antibody and a 51Cr-release assay with K562 as target cells. We found that the number of NK cells was significantly (P = 0.00004) reduced in cancer patients as compared with healthy subjects and normal controls. Of the 20 at-risk individuals 9 had levels lower than the norm, while 11 showed normal-values. Consequently, the mean percentage of NK cells of this group does not differ either from that of normal subjects or from that of cancer patients. Mean NK cell function was lower in cancer patients than in healthy members of the CFS family but the differences were not statistically significant. Therefore, the mean NK cell function per single cell, expressed as a ratio between cytotoxicity (LU) and the number of NK1-positive cells, resulted paradoxically in an increase when compared with that of normal subjects. The possible mechanisms for this dichotomy were examined.

Recent findings suggest that supplemental calcium could lower the abnormally high proliferation rate found in the colonic mucosa of subjects at high risk for colon cancer. In this double blind controlled study, this effect in volunteers previously operated upon for a colorectal adenocarcinoma was tested. Thirty subjects were randomised to receive either elemental calcium 1200 mg/day or a placebo. Mucosal proliferation was measured with tritiated thymidine labelling before and after the 30 day intervention period. Diets, faecal pH and the concentration of calcium and bile acids in the aqueous phase of feaces were also measured. Labelling index did not differ significantly in the two groups before intervention (placebo 4.0(2.4) v calcium 4.9(2.9), but the difference approached significance afterwards (4.4(2.4) v 6.5(3.4), p = 0.06). Individual changes occurring with intervention were tabulated and comparison of the means for the groups was not significant (delta = 0.3 vs delta = 1.8, p = 0.11). Calcium concentration, faecal pH and deoxycholic acid concentration increased in the calcium group (p = 0.02, 0.005 and 0.004 respectively). Calcium does not show any effect in decreasing colonic mucosal proliferation in this high risk group for colon cancer; it may increase faecal pH and the production of deoxycholic acid in the colon.

Fifty cases of malignant ascites were studied to determine what factors influenced outcome after peritoneovenous shunt. There were 36 women and 14 men. The five most common tumor types were colon, breast, gastric, pancreatic, and unspecified adenocarcinoma. Multivariate analysis between those patients surviving longer than 7 weeks (n = 20) and those who died in less than 7 weeks (n = 30) showed that women did uniformly better than men, even excluding the "female malignancies" (P less than 0.01). An elevated white blood cell count (WBC) and low platelets also were strong predictors of poor outcome (P less than 0.5 for difference in means between the two groups). Patients with pancreatic cancer and ascites fared poorly (80% mortality by 7 weeks) as did those with colon cancer (73% mortality by 7 weeks). By contrast, 50 per cent of the patients with breast and gastric cancer lived more than 7 weeks. Twelve patients had a LaVeen shunt placed, compared with 38 who had a Denver shunt. Fifty per cent of the La Veen shunts failed, with a mean time to failure of 69 days (P less than 0.01). Shunt failure, however, had no influence on overall survival.

A high molecular weight, mucous glycoprotein (MG) from the pleural fluid of lung adenocarcinoma was purified by the DEAE-cellulose, gel-filtration and wheat germ agglutinin affinity chromatography. Protein portion of the molecule was composed of amino acids rich in serine, threonine and proline, but methionine and tyrosine concentrations were relatively low. About 65% of the weight, was composed of galactose, galactosamine, glucosamine, fucose and sialic acid. The gel-filtration pattern on Sepharose 4B revealed Mr greater than 10(6) Da. The SDS-PAGE pattern revealed a main band at the position of the Mr about 350 kDa under the reducing condition. Rabbit antibody against this molecule recognized mainly the peptide portion, and the radioimmunoassay (RIA) using the double antibody method was developed by this antibody. Serum MG level was low in healthy subjects and in benign diseases (0.8 +/- 0.7 U/ml; mean +/- SD and 1.1 +/- 2.3 U/ml, respectively). Thus, 3 U/ml was used as the cut-off value. The mean of serum MG levels and positive rates in malignant diseases were significantly high; 4.4 U/ml and 32.3% in lung cancer, 20.1 U/ml and 77.5% in pancreas cancer 11.6 U/ml and 64.3% in gastric cancer, 12.9 U/ml and 57.1% in hepatoma, 12.3 U/ml and 77.8 in colon cancer. Other malignancies such as ovarial and uterus cancer showed also high levels. Elevated values in these malignancies were observed frequently in patients with metastasis. On the other hand, the false positive cases were found in 10% of benign diseases. Determination of MG seems to be useful for the detection of several kinds of malignancies, but it is not adequately sensitive as a screening method for early cancer detection.

Human colonic tissue is exposed to a variety of toxic chemicals and potential carcinogens in the diet and the intestinal microenvironment. Colonic adenocarcinoma is commonly resistant to the cytotoxic effects of most chemotherapeutic drugs. We have examined drug metabolic and detoxification pathways in clinical specimens of colon carcinoma and normal adjacent mucosa from 17 patients. All elements of xenobiotic metabolism examined are present in these tissues, including cytochrome P-450-dependent enzymes, glutathione, and glutathione-utilizing enzymes. In comparison of tumor tissue to its respective normal mucosa specific alterations in the pathways affecting a number of chemotherapeutic agents were detected, including significantly higher glutathione, glutathione peroxidase, and anionic glutathione-S-transferase activity. These and other alterations found here could be the target of therapeutic maneuvers to enhance the efficacy of antineoplastic treatment of human colon cancer.

A case of pseudotumor cerebri associated with iron deficiency anemia due to colon cancer is reported in a 37-year-old woman. Her initial symptoms were vomiting and severe headache. On physical examination, no lymph nodes and abdominal mass were palpable but marked anemia was noted in her skin and conjunctiva . Neurological examination revealed papilledema in her both eyes and stiff neck. There was no abnormal findings on CT scan on admission. Spinal puncture revealed CSF pressure as high as 620 mmH2O with normal cells, protein, sugar and chloride levels. Hematological examination revealed iron deficiency anemia and thrombocytosis. Angiography at third day revealed no sinus occlusion, but retention of contrast media was seen on the cortical vein of parietal lobe and right transverse sinus. Brain scintigram at sixth day revealed mild accumulation in left parietal lobe, so small venous infarction was suggested. There were two circumscribed stenotic lesions of right ascending colon in the barium enema, and right hemicolectomy was achieved. The pathological diagnosis was adenocarcinoma. The symptoms of pseudotumor cerebri was completely disappeared soon after the surgery together with resolution of anemia. She lives with no deficits now 1 year 3 months after surgery. In conclusion much attention is necessary to a patient of pseudotumor cerebri with iron deficiency anemia for the presence of cancer, because not only this central nervous system lesion is reversible and curable but also the cancer itself may be curable by surgery.

We reported a rare case of triple cancers with acute lymphoblastic leukemia (ALL) associated with disseminated intravascular coagulopathy (DIC) after the operations of colon cancer and primary lung cancer. A 78-year-old Japanese male, who had been operated upon for colon cancer (adenocarcinoma) on March 1981, metastatic brain tumor (adenocarcinoma) on December 1986, and primary lung cancer (squamous cell carcinoma) on February 1987, was admitted to our hospital because of severe general malaise on December 6 1987. On admission, he had mild hepatosplenomegaly and hemorrhage diathesis such as purpura. Serum LDH increased to 2,515 mU/ml. The white blood cell count was 6,210/microliters with 53% leukemia cells, and the platelet count was 12,000/microliters. A bone marrow was infiltrated with 96.0% leukemia cells. The leukemia cells stained positively for PAS and negatively for peroxidase. Immunological examination of leukemia cells showed that HLA-DR, TdT, B1 and J5 were positive and cytoplasmic Igmu and surface Ig were negative, indicating common ALL. The coagulation studies revealed that the activated partial thromboplastin time was prolonged to 42.0 seconds, FDP increased to 79.9 micrograms/ml, and antithrombin-III decreased to 62%. Chromosome analysis showed a 48, XY, +2, +21q-, t(9;22) karyotype. He was diagnosed as having Ph1 positive ALL associated with DIC. He was treated with vindesine, prednisolone, L-asparaginase, and adriamycin and complete remission (CR) was achieved after two months. But on August 1988, 8 months after CR, ALL and brain tumor relapsed and he died of pneumonia on September 19, 1988.
